Thackrah Court was built by McCarthy & Stone purpose built for retirement living. The development consists of 60 one and two-bedroom retirement apartments for the over 60s. There is a House Manager on site and a 24-hour emergency call system provided via a personal pendant alarm and with call points in the bathroom.
The development includes a Homeowners' lounge and landscaped gardens. There is a guest suite for visitors who wish to stay (additional charges apply). A car parking – permit scheme applies, check with the House Manager for availability.
Thackrah Court is situated in Shadwell a small but affluent village, suburb and civil parish in north east Leeds, West Yorkshire. The village retains much of its former characteristics; the library, local shopping, dentist, newsagent and post office are situated in the village centre. There are more shopping facilities within 1 miles of Thackrah Court, along Harrogate Road in Moortown which includes banks, a Newsagent, bakers, pharmacist and a Marks & Spencers Food Hall Supermarket.
It is a condition of purchase that all residents must meet the age requirements of 70 years.
